modules/plugin/base/src/nsPluginViewer.cpp - Revision 1.88

There were 4 changes made.
Legend
   Added lines
   Changed lines
   Removed lines

modules/plugin/base/src/nsPluginViewer.cpp,1.88
.
Disk File
Skipping to line 67. 
 
.
 
 
.
 
#include "nsITimer.h"
.
#include "nsITimer.h"
#include "nsITimerCallback.h"
.
#include "nsITimerCallback.h"
 
.
 
 
.
class nsIPrintSettings;
 
.
 
// Class IDs
.
// Class IDs
static NS_DEFINE_IID(kChildWindowCID, NS_CHILD_CID);
.
static NS_DEFINE_IID(kChildWindowCID, NS_CHILD_CID);
static NS_DEFINE_IID(kIWidgetIID, NS_IWIDGET_IID);
.
static NS_DEFINE_IID(kIWidgetIID, NS_IWIDGET_IID);
 
.
 
// Interface IDs
.
// Interface IDs
Skipping to line 795. 
{
.
{
  NS_ASSERTION(0, "NOT IMPLEMENTED");
.
  NS_ASSERTION(0, "NOT IMPLEMENTED");
  return NS_ERROR_NOT_IMPLEMENTED;
.
  return NS_ERROR_NOT_IMPLEMENTED;
}
.
}
 
.
 
 
.
#ifdef NS_DEBUG
 
.
NS_IMETHODIMP
 
.
PluginViewerImpl::Print(PRBool            aSilent,
 
.
                        FILE *            aDebugFile, 
 
.
                        nsIPrintSettings* aPrintSettings)
 
.
{
 
.
  return NS_ERROR_FAILURE;
 
.
}
 
.
#endif
 
.
 
NS_IMETHODIMP
.
NS_IMETHODIMP
PluginViewerImpl::Print(PRBool aSilent,FILE *aFile, nsIPrintListener *aPrintLi
stener)
.
PluginViewerImpl::Print(PRBool            aSilent,
 
 
.
                        nsIPrintSettings* aPrintSettings,
 
.
                        nsIPrintListener* aPrintListener, 
 
.
                        PRBool            aCreateListener)
{
.
{
  nsPluginPrint npprint;
.
  nsPluginPrint npprint;
  npprint.mode = nsPluginMode_Full;
.
  npprint.mode = nsPluginMode_Full;
  npprint.print.fullPrint.pluginPrinted = PR_FALSE;
.
  npprint.print.fullPrint.pluginPrinted = PR_FALSE;
  npprint.print.fullPrint.printOne = PR_FALSE;
.
  npprint.print.fullPrint.printOne = PR_FALSE;
Skipping to line 827. 
  return pi->Print(&npprint);
.
  return pi->Print(&npprint);
 
.
 
}
.
}
 
.
 
NS_IMETHODIMP
.
NS_IMETHODIMP
PluginViewerImpl::PrintPreview()
 
.
PluginViewerImpl::PrintPreview(nsIPrintSettings* aPrintSettings, nsIPrintListe
ner* aPrintListener, PRBool aCreateListener)
{
.
{
  return NS_OK;      // XXX: hey, plug in guys!  implement me!
.
  return NS_OK;      // XXX: hey, plug in guys!  implement me!
}
.
}
 
.
 
NS_IMETHODIMP
.
NS_IMETHODIMP